freebsd-skq/sys/netinet
phk 419afbc0d3 Fix two instances of variant struct definitions in sys/netinet:
Remove the never completed _IP_VHL version, it has not caught on
anywhere and it would make us incompatible with other BSD netstacks
to retain this version.

Add a CTASSERT protecting sizeof(struct ip) == 20.

Don't let the size of struct ipq depend on the IPDIVERT option.

This is a functional no-op commit.

Approved by:	re
2002-10-20 22:52:07 +00:00
..
libalias
accf_data.c
accf_http.c
icmp6.h
icmp_var.h
if_atm.c
if_atm.h
if_ether.c
if_ether.h
igmp_var.h
igmp.c Replace aux mbufs with packet tags: 2002-10-16 01:54:46 +00:00
igmp.h
in_cksum.c
in_gif.c last arg of in6?_gif_output() is not used any more. 2002-10-17 17:47:55 +00:00
in_gif.h last arg of in6?_gif_output() is not used any more. 2002-10-17 17:47:55 +00:00
in_pcb.c Split out most of the logic from in_pcbbind() into a new function 2002-10-20 21:44:31 +00:00
in_pcb.h Split out most of the logic from in_pcbbind() into a new function 2002-10-20 21:44:31 +00:00
in_proto.c Tie new "Fast IPsec" code into the build. This involves the usual 2002-10-16 02:25:05 +00:00
in_rmx.c
in_systm.h
in_var.h
in.c
in.h
ip6.h
ip_divert.c Replace aux mbufs with packet tags: 2002-10-16 01:54:46 +00:00
ip_dummynet.c Replace aux mbufs with packet tags: 2002-10-16 01:54:46 +00:00
ip_dummynet.h Increase the max dummynet hash size from 1024 to 65536. Default is still 2002-10-12 07:45:23 +00:00
ip_ecn.c
ip_ecn.h
ip_encap.c Replace aux mbufs with packet tags: 2002-10-16 01:54:46 +00:00
ip_encap.h
ip_flow.c
ip_flow.h
ip_fw2.c Several malloc() calls were passing the M_DONTWAIT flag 2002-10-19 11:31:50 +00:00
ip_fw.c
ip_fw.h
ip_gre.c de-__P(). 2002-10-16 22:27:27 +00:00
ip_gre.h de-__P(). 2002-10-16 22:27:27 +00:00
ip_icmp.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ip_icmp.h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ip_id.c
ip_input.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ip_mroute.c When a packet is multicast encapsulated, give labeled policies the 2002-10-20 21:59:00 +00:00
ip_mroute.h
ip_output.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ip_var.h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ip.h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
ipprotosw.h
raw_ip.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
tcp_debug.c
tcp_debug.h
tcp_fsm.h
tcp_input.c Tie new "Fast IPsec" code into the build. This involves the usual 2002-10-16 02:25:05 +00:00
tcp_output.c Fix oops in my last commit, I was calculating a new length but then not 2002-10-16 19:16:33 +00:00
tcp_reass.c Tie new "Fast IPsec" code into the build. This involves the usual 2002-10-16 02:25:05 +00:00
tcp_seq.h
tcp_subr.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
tcp_syncache.c Tie new "Fast IPsec" code into the build. This involves the usual 2002-10-16 02:25:05 +00:00
tcp_timer.c
tcp_timer.h
tcp_timewait.c Fix two instances of variant struct definitions in sys/netinet: 2002-10-20 22:52:07 +00:00
tcp_usrreq.c
tcp_var.h
tcp.h
tcpip.h
udp_usrreq.c correct PCB locking in broadcast/multicast case that was exposed by change 2002-10-16 02:33:28 +00:00
udp_var.h
udp.h